UiPath, Inc. (NYSE: PATH) is seeing significant movement after-hours, with shares up 5.98% to $16.92 compared to the last close of $15.96. The increase comes following news of its upcoming addition to the S&P MidCap 400, effective January 2.
S&P Inclusion Fuels After-hours Rally
In a pivotal announcement from S&P Dow Jones Indices, UiPath will replace Synovus Financial Corp. in the S&P MidCap 400 before the market opens on January 2, a shift that often indicates positive market attention for stocks. The decision is linked to Pinnacle Financial Partners acquiring Synovus, paving the way for UiPath’s inclusion.
The stock’s recent performance metrics support investor enthusiasm as well. In its latest earnings report, UiPath reported an earnings surprise of 161% with an actual earnings per share of $0.365, compared to expectations of $0.14. This strong performance has likely bolstered confidence among traders as the company continues to establish a solid footing in the market.
Recent Insider Activity
Despite the positive momentum, it’s worth noting the recent activity from company insiders. Daniel Dines, the CEO and Chairman, executed multiple share sales, including a transaction valued at approximately $730,157, just days before the current move in share price. This kind of insider behavior can often evoke mixed sentiments among investors, particularly in the wake of a notable stock increase.

Market and Technical Picture
Currently, UiPath finds itself at a juncture, with a 52-week performance reflecting considerable volatility. The stock is up approximately 25.57% year-to-date and has shown resilience in recent months, with quarterly performance climbing 27.37%. Average trading volume over the last 10 days stands at approximately 19.2 million shares, indicating strong market activity during this timeframe.
As the stock price approaches its volatility limits, tracking technical indicators like RSI, which sits at 49.65, and the stocks performance against various moving averages will be crucial for investors looking to gauge momentum.
